Liberal Christians Band Together to Aid Health Reform

Posted by Tana Ganeva, AlterNet at 2:38 PM on August 10, 2009.


Their efforts are much-needed.

Taking their cue directly from Jesus, conservative Christian media stars have been at the forefront of efforts to thwart health reform. Today, progressive religious leaders launched a campaign to help counter the religious right-wing’s crusade to deprive Americans of quality heath care.

The campaign, called "40 Days for Health Reform" kicks off with a nationally aired ad featuring religious leaders advocating for reform.

According to Faith in Public Life, one of the groups involved in the campaign, the ad will be followed by: 

• Monday, August 10: New National TV Ad Released Featuring Local Evangelical, Catholic & Mainline Pastors and People of Faith
• Tuesday, August 11: In-District Prayer Events Nationwide Reaching 100+ Members of Congress
• Wednesday, August 19: **Major National Event to Be Announced on the Call**
• Friday through Sunday, August 28-30: Nationwide Health Care Sermon Weekend
• September 1-18: Large-Scale Meetings in Key States with Members of Congress, A Major Event with Local Leaders in DC the Week of September 14, Plus Prayer Rallies, Call-in to Congress Days & Online Campaigns
